I'm either looking for checksums for your download files, or at least an explanation for why they aren't offered up. It's clear from forum searching that you all use them in troubleshooting, and I see references to SHA-256 sigs in blog posts. Some of us would rather not use implicit trust that we have a good download prior to launching.

As a regular practice, the Consumer MBAM 1.75/2.x/MB3 setup executables are submitted to VirusTotal.com, at or before publication, where the more security-conscious users may then find all popular flavors of hashes/checksums and see the digital signing/verification.  HTH
